Transaction 3d69eee506cfeb76484ce4466a08c3e1556cc8c53ae6534f546e29fb624ba127
1 Input
1 Output
-
3d69eee506cfeb76484ce4466a08c3e1556cc8c53ae6534f546e29fb624ba127:0
- value
- 12142103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 868c62eeb772703f215ec4d47b82356cbb74a3b9 OP_EQUAL
- address
- 3DxSeUGTQkgLCpFvQbPQGNGe6Lb4srswZr